On December 28, 2018, China released a new national standard for footwear – GB/T 36975-2018 General Requirement for Footwear.

This comprehensive new standard defines terms and definitions, classification, requirements, test methods, inspection rules and marks, packaging, transportation, storage, etc.

Stakeholders should be aware the new standard will come into effect on July 1, 2019.
